Saginaw's McNeill named to OHL All-Star Game

Saginaw Spirit defenseman Patrick McNeill has earned a spot on the OHL Western Conference All-Star team. He'll join his teammates in Owen Sound for the Bell OHL All-Star Challenge on Feb. 2 at the Harry Lumley Bayshore Community Centre.

McNeill is a 17-year-old native of Strathroy, Ontario. He was the Spirit's first selection, first overall, in the 2003 OHL Priority Selection.

Spirit head coach and GM Bob Mancini says McNeill deserves the honor.

"Patrick has earned this recognition through hard work and leadership," Mancini said.
